Peraton is currently seeking an experienced Lead Enterprise Scanning Engineer to become part of our Federal Strategic Cyber Group.

 

Location: Beltsville, MD. On-Site; Full-time. 

 

Role Description:

 

Leadership and Team Management:

 

  • Lead a team of Enterprise Scanning Engineers responsible for vulnerability, compliance, web application, and database scanning.
  • Mentor and provide guidance to team members, fostering a collaborative and growth-oriented environment.

Strategic Planning and Execution:

 

  • Develop and implement a comprehensive enterprise scanning strategy to ensure timely identification, assessment, and remediation of vulnerabilities across the Department's systems and networks.
  • Oversee the execution of enterprise-wide operating system and application compliance verification, on-site security assessments, web, and database vulnerability scanning, and scanning of other IT assets.
  • Monitor emerging security threats and vulnerabilities and develop appropriate mitigation strategies in collaboration with relevant stakeholders.

Reporting and Communication:

 

  • Prepare and present regular reports on the effectiveness of the Department's security policies, the potential impact of new vulnerabilities upon discovery, and the effectiveness of measures taken to eliminate them.
  • Communicate effectively with various stakeholders, including system owners, administrators, and management, to ensure timely remediation of identified vulnerabilities and compliance issues.

Vulnerability Scanning:

 

  • Perform regular vulnerability scans across the Department's systems and networks, identifying deviations from acceptable configurations and standards.
  • Evaluate and prioritize identified vulnerabilities based on potential impact and risk and recommend remediation strategies and solutions.
  • Collaborate with system owners and administrators to address identified vulnerabilities and ensure timely remediation.

Compliance Scanning:

 

  • Execute enterprise-wide operating system and application compliance verification, assessing adherence to established security policies and best practices.
  • Develop security baseline configuration compliance and vulnerability scan policies for Department-hosted operating system platforms (e.g., Windows, UNIX, Linux, Cisco, Juniper, etc.).
  • Prepare audit reports identifying technical and procedural findings, providing recommended remediation strategies and solutions.

Web Application Scanning:

 

  • Conduct web application vulnerability scanning to identify potential security risks and weaknesses in web applications and services.
  • Collaborate with web developers and application owners to address identified vulnerabilities and ensure the implementation of secure coding practices.
  • Monitor emerging web application vulnerabilities and threats and recommend appropriate mitigation strategies.

Database Scanning:

 

  • Perform database vulnerability scanning to identify potential security risks and weaknesses in database management systems and configurations.
  • Collaborate with database administrators to address identified vulnerabilities and ensure the implementation of secure database practices.
  • Monitor emerging database vulnerabilities and threats and recommend appropriate mitigation strategies.

Additional Responsibilities:

  • Establish a queue management function to meet the Department's vulnerability management support service needs.
  • Track and report on service request metrics, such as ticket volume, ticket volume by category, response time, and resolution time by category.
  • Analyze the organization's cyber defense policies and configurations, evaluating compliance with regulations and organizational directives.
  • Maintain a list and schedule of all Information Systems (IS) requiring Enterprise Scanning (ES) assessments to support continuous monitoring and expeditious processing of ES assessments.
  • Develop, update, and maintain System Design and Operations documentation.
